2020 might not have been the best year for weddings - the least said about that the better - but 2021 is looking rather hopeful for loved up couples. GiftsOnline4U, the personalised gifts online retailer, has delved into Office for National Statistics data to see the UK locations with the most weddings in one year. The research covered England, Wales, Scotland and Northern Ireland separately to be able to reveal the most loved-up places for each of these locations. The findings showed that the most popular spot in England to get hitched, is Cornwall and the Isles of Scilly, with over 4,000 weddings in one year....
GiftsOnline4U also looked into which day of the year was most popular to get married on. Interestingly, most weddings in one year happened on Wednesdays and couples were most likely to opt for a mid-to-late summer wedding, with Wednesday the 26th August coming in fifth, 29th July fourth, 12th August third, 5th August second and 2nd of September coming out on top as the most sought-after date for nuptials.
